Lincoln, Nebraska vs. Ann Arbor, Michigan

Cost of Living Comparison

The cost of living in Ann Arbor, Michigan is 21.0% more expensive than Lincoln, Nebraska.

You would need a salary of $90,738 in Ann Arbor, Michigan to maintain the standard of living you have in Lincoln, Nebraska.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, Ann Arbor, Michigan is more expensive than Lincoln, Nebraska
• Median Home Cost is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
Median Home Cost
72% more expensive in Ann Arbor
than in Lincoln, Nebraska
